Emergency services are currently at the scene of a serious collision in Co Tyrone this evening.

The two-vehicle collision happened on the Old Loughry Road in Cookstown. Road users have been asked to avoid the area, and diversions are in place.

A PSNI spokesperson said: "Road users are asked to avoid the Old Loughry Road area of Cookstown as police and colleagues from the emergency services are currently at the scene of a serious two vehicle road traffic collision.

"There are diversions in place. Please seek an alternative route for your journey."
